: The RSS is a 16-bit MS-DOS application. It rarely runs correctly on modern 64-bit Windows versions.

: Many 8-channel GP300s can be modified to support 16 channels by editing the GP300.MDF file with a hex editor. You must change the hex value 08 to 10 and recalculate the file's checksum to avoid errors.

: For modern PCs, you can use DOSBox to emulate the environment. It is critical to adjust the CPU cycles (typically to around 211 cycles ) to slow down the processor, as the software may fail on high-speed modern CPUs.
